Under-Eye Boosters: Treatment for Dark Circles and Puffy Eyes

The under-eye area is often the first place to show signs of fatigue, ageing, and lifestyle stress. Dark circles, puffiness, and fine lines can appear even when the rest of the face looks healthy. This happens because the skin under the eyes is thinner, more delicate, and more sensitive to internal and external changes.

Under-eye boosters are designed to support this fragile area using non-surgical skin treatments, focusing on hydration, skin quality, and tissue support rather than dramatic volume changes.

 

Why the Under-Eye Area Looks Tired

Under-eye concerns usually develop due to a combination of factors, including:

  • Thinning skin
  • Loss of hydration
  • Poor circulation
  • Fluid retention
  • Lifestyle stress and lack of sleep

These issues can make the area appear darker, puffy, or hollow over time.

 

What Are Under-Eye Boosters

Under-eye boosters are injectable skin-support treatments designed to improve skin quality rather than alter facial structure.

They focus on:

  • Hydrating the under-eye skin
  • Improving texture and elasticity
  • Supporting a fresher, smoother appearance

They are not fillers used to add volume, and they do not change facial shape.

 

How Under-Eye Boosters Help

When used appropriately, under-eye boosters may help by:

  • Improving skin hydration
  • Reducing the appearance of fine lines
  • Supporting smoother skin texture
  • Enhancing overall under-eye brightness

Results develop gradually and look natural.

Who is suitable for Under-Eye Boosters

Under-eye boosters may be suitable for individuals who:

  • Notice dark circles that worsen with fatigue
  • Experience under-eye puffiness
  • Have fine lines due to dehydration
  • Prefer non-surgical aesthetic treatments

They are not suitable for everyone, which is why assessment matters.

Why Professional Assessment Is Essential

The under-eye area contains delicate blood vessels and thin skin. Incorrect treatment choice or placement can worsen concerns rather than improve them.

Professional assessment helps:

  • Identify the true cause of dark circles or puffiness
  • Choose the correct treatment approach
  • Ensure safety and natural results

FAQ

Q: Are under-eye boosters the same as fillers?
A: No, they focus on skin quality, not volume.

Q: Do results look natural?
A: Yes, improvements develop gradually.

Q: Can under-eye boosters remove dark circles completely?
A: They improve appearance but may not eliminate genetic pigmentation.

Q: Is downtime required?
A: Minimal downtime is expected.

Q: Is professional assessment important?
A: Yes, especially for the under-eye area.
